Aim. To study properties of tissue oxygenation and role of nitricoxyde-ergic reactions of circulation in ischemic stroke at the background of arterial hypertension. Material and methods. Totally 62 men and women included with the diagnosis of ischemic stroke. All patients underwent CT and MRI of the brain; cerebral flow was studied by extra- and transcranial ultrasound dopplerography, central hemodynamics was assessed by echocardiography, the basic clinical tests performed, and neurological and neuroophthalmological examination. Study of oxygen transport on the microcirculatory level was performed by polarographic method by transcutaneous measurement of oxygen pressure in tissues. Gases of the blood were measured on the analyzer Easy Stat "Medica Corporation" (USA). For the evaluation of nitric oxide (NO) level, we used the measurements of its stabile metabolites on blood — nitrites and nitrates. Neurological status was examined with the NIHSS score (The Score of the National Health Institute of the US, by T Brot, H.R Adams, 1989). All patients studied were then grouped into 3 groups according to severity of the stroke. Mathematical analysis was performed using software "Statistica 6.0" with non-parametric criteria of Mann-Whitney. Significant were the data with p<0,05.Results. In patients with ischemic stroke, there were disorders of nitricoxide-ergic mechanism of the vessels. Decrease of the level of stable NO metabolites and impairment of tissue oxygenation were linked to the severity of the disease and prominence of neurologic deficiency.Conclusion. In ischemic stroke, there are structural and functional changes in cerebral vessels, which do worsen by the impairment of systemic circulation, increase of systemic pressure, those then lead to tissue hypoxia and neurologic deficiency progression.
